LOS ANGELES — Sylvester Stallone’s “The Expendables” fought off an onslaught of newcomers to finish on top of the weekend box office for a second weekend.
“The Expendables” collected $16.5 million, according to studio estimates Sunday, raising its total to $64.9 million.
Leading the newcomers was 20th Century Fox’s “Twilight” spoof “Vampires Suck,” with $12.2 million for the weekend. It was in a photo finish for the No. 2 spot with another holdover, the Julia Roberts drama “Eat Pray Love,” with $12 million, followed by “Lottery Ticket,” with $11.1 million.
